Event description

Advocating for your child at school can be tough, even when you’re doing your best.  

This interactive workshop offers practical strategies and clear frameworks for families just getting started and new ideas to help those already advocating feel more confident and supported.  

Together we’ll explore 

  • Practical communication strategies and techniques 

  • Tips to help you get the most out of meetings  

  • Focusing on what’s most important, without getting caught up in conflict 

  • Ways to get back on track when things aren’t working 

  • What to do and where to go for help when everyday advocacy isn’t enough 

Who this event is for 

  • Our workshops are for parents and carers of children with disability, developmental delay, autism, rare or genetic conditions, and medical needs 

  • If you're facing serious conflict with your child’s school, it may be more helpful to engage with a professional advocate.
